Qatar receives over 5 mln visitors in 2024


DOHA, Dec. 29 (Xinhua) -- Qatar Tourism, the regulatory body of the tourism sector, announced on Sunday that the country welcomed over five million visitors in 2024, marking a 25 percent increase in international arrivals compared to 2023.

"Surpassing five million visitors is a landmark accomplishment for Qatar, bringing us closer to realizing our vision of positioning the country as one of the world's fastest-growing, family-friendly premier destinations," head of Qatar Tourism Saad Bin Ali Al Kharji said.
